Setting the Stage for Budget Travel

Define Your Travel Priorities

Before embarking on a budget-friendly adventure, clarify your travel priorities. Whether it’s cultural immersion, outdoor exploration, or culinary delights, understanding what matters most helps you allocate your budget strategically.

Craft a Realistic Budget

The cornerstone of successful budget travel is crafting a realistic budget. Break down expenses into categories such as transportation, accommodation, meals, activities, and miscellaneous costs. Honesty about financial constraints allows for effective planning.

Cost-Effective Transportation

Explore Budget Airlines

Budget airlines are treasure troves for cost-effective air travel. Research and compare prices, be flexible with travel dates, and consider alternative airports to secure the best deals. Pay attention to baggage policies to avoid unexpected fees.

Opt for Public Transportation

In destinations with well-developed public transportation systems, opt for buses, trains, or trams. Public transportation not only saves money but also provides an authentic glimpse into local life. Research passes or discount cards for added savings.

Affordable Accommodation Choices

Embrace Hostels and Guesthouses

Hostels and guesthouses are budget travelers’ allies, offering affordable accommodations and opportunities to connect with fellow travelers. Prioritize options with positive reviews for a comfortable and social stay.

Dive into Vacation Rentals

Platforms like Airbnb provide budget-friendly vacation rentals, especially for group travel. Renting a private apartment or house can be cost-effective, offering the comforts of home without the hefty price tag.

Savvy Dining Strategies

Eat Local and Inexpensive

Sampling local cuisine is a highlight of travel, and it can be done on a budget. Explore local markets, street food stalls, and affordable eateries to savor authentic flavors without overspending at upscale restaurants.

Grocery Shopping for the Win

For extended stays or frugal travelers, grocery shopping is a smart choice. Purchase snacks, fruits, and easy-to-prepare meals to keep food expenses in check. It also provides an opportunity to experience local grocery culture.

Free and Low-Cost Activities

Explore Free Attractions

Many destinations offer free attractions, from parks and museums to walking tours and cultural performances. Take advantage of these opportunities to explore without denting your budget.

Nature’s Bounty

Outdoor adventures are often free or low-cost. Hiking, biking, and exploring scenic landscapes not only save money but also offer a chance to connect with nature and the local environment.

Money-Saving Tips on the Road

Travel Off-Peak

Opting for off-peak travel times can result in significant savings. Prices for accommodations, flights, and activities are often lower during shoulder seasons, allowing you to stretch your budget further.
